Browse record stores and thrift shops, relax with a beer or come to watch live music in Atlanta’s most bohemian district.

Little Five Points is Atlanta’s hub of alternative culture, with quirky stores and a laid-back atmosphere. Look for old records, find bargains in the clothing stores and chat with the locals in the eclectic restaurants and cafés. Come along to one of the music festivals held here in the summer to enjoy this area at its best.

Five Points is a commercial district in the centre of Atlanta and Little Five Points describes the area around its central intersection. It is known for its alternative shops and cafés and is often said to be the largest bohemian shopping area in the southern United States.

Spend some time browsing the secondhand bookstores, which sell everything from old classics to modern cult fiction. Once you’ve found a great read, take it to one of the nearby cafés. Order a coffee and sit on a couch by the window, reading and watching the lively streets outside.

Music lovers and collectors of vinyl will find plenty to enjoy in the secondhand record stores. Look for your favourite artist or hunt for a rare bargain. If fashion is your thing, then make sure you visit one of the area’s clothing stores. These unique thrift shops and warehouses offer everything from secondhand bargains to cutting-edge fashion by independent designers.

Enjoy a meal in one of the restaurants or bars. Settle down with a burger or taco paired with a glass of beer.

Be sure to check out Little Five Points during the summer months, when it really comes to life. This is when the area hosts a number of music festivals. Live acts from all over the country come here to play.

Little Five Points is located around Findley Plaza, about 4 miles (6 kilometres) from the centre of Atlanta. It is easy to reach by public transport, with several buses servicing the area. It is a 10-minute drive from downtown and street parking is available.
